Focus Lock
Focus lock shooting is recommended when the camera does not activate the focus area that 
contains the desired subject.
1Select  A (auto) mode ( E10).
2Position the subject in the center of 
the frame and press the shutter-
release button halfway.
•Confirm that the focus area glows green.
• Focus and exposure are locked.
3Without lifting your finger, recompose the 
picture.
•Make sure to maintain the same distance between the 
camera and the subject.

BNotes About Glamour Retouch
•Only one face at a time can be edit ed using the glamour retouch function.
• Depending upon the direction in which faces are l ooking, or the brightness of faces, the camera 
may be unable to accurately de tect faces, or the glamour retouch function may not perform as 
expected.
• If no faces are detected, a warn ing is displayed and the screen  returns to the playback menu.
